    For Your Convenience Here are the Knicks Contracts (Credit To Hoopshype)



    -------------------12'-13 (This Season)---13'-14' ------14'-15'--------15'-16

    Carmelo Anthony----$19,450,000-----$21,490,000---$23,530,000(PO)---$0

    Tyson Chandler-----$13,604,188-----$14,100,538---$14,596,888-------$0

    Steve Novak----- $4,054,055-------$3,750,001---$3,445,947-----------$3,750,000

    Raymond Felton---$4,000,000----$4,180,000---$4,360,000--------------$4,540,000(PO)

    Marcus Camby----$4,590,338----$3,383,773---$4,177,208(UG)----------$0

    Jason Kidd--------$3,090,000----$3,090,000---$3,090,000--------------$0

    Iman Shumpert----$1,680,360----$1,797,600---$2,761,113 (TO)--$3.9M(QO)

    J.R. Smith---------$2,806,452-----$2,932,742(PO)

    Kurt Thomas-------$1,352,181

    Rasheed Wallace---$1,352,181

    Ronnie Brewer------$1,069,509

    Pablo Prigioni-------$473,604

    Chris Copeland-----$473,604


    (PO)= Player Option

    (TO)= Team Option

    (UG)= Salary Not Fully Guaranteed

    **(QO)= Qualifying Offer. Knicks can choose to offer Shumpert a one year $3.9M Salary for the '15-16 Season.** If Shumpert rejects this Qualifying Offer, Knicks can still match any contract offered to Shump by another team and keep him.**

    Also for fun, Who you think has the "Best" contract is on this roster?

    For me, I'll have to go with J.R. Smith

    I feel like the fact JR Smith took a hometown discount to resign with us, the 6th man Role He's In, and a coach who believes in him is going to make J.R. a big part of our future.

    Playing for a measly $2.8M salary this year, with a $3M Player Option for next season, an option he will surely decline. But since Smith has been on the Knicks for two years J.R. is eligible for "Early Bird Rights", allowing the Knicks to exceed the salary Cap to sign Him up to a four year contract starting at $5.3M in '13-14.

    I don't think Carmelo has the "best" contract. He's making $19M this season, $21M next season, and $23M the third season. For that amount of money he's making and the amount of salary cap space it takes, he better play like LeBron. (Or maintain how he's played so far four games into the season)
